Thu. Jul 25th, 2024

Step-by-Step Guide to Payment Gateway Integration

By Ahmed May1,2024

Payment gateway integration is a crucial aspect of e-commerce operations, enabling businesses to securely process online transactions. A payment gateway acts as a bridge between the merchant’s website or mobile application and the payment processor, facilitating the authorization and processing of payment transactions. See our take on How to Choose the Right Payment Gateway for Your Business

Definition of payment gateway

A payment gateway is a technology that authorizes credit card or direct payments processing for e-commerce transactions. It securely captures payment information from customers, encrypts it, and then transmits the data to the payment processor for authorization.

Benefits of payment gateway integration

  • Increased Sales: Offering a variety of payment methods leads to a higher conversion rate.
  • Enhanced Security: Securely process payments, reducing the risk of fraud and data breaches.
  • Improved Customer Experience: Seamless payment process leads to higher customer satisfaction and retention.

Common challenges in payment gateway integration

  1. Compatibility Issues: Ensuring the payment gateway works smoothly with the e-commerce platform.
  2. Technical Complexity: Handling API integration, security protocols, and transaction management.
  3. Compliance: Meeting industry standards such as PCI DSS for data security and privacy.

Choosing the Right Payment Gateway

Selecting the most suitable payment gateway for your business is crucial for seamless transactions and customer satisfaction.

Factors to consider:

  1. Transaction fees: Understand the fee structure to optimize costs.
  2. Supported payment methods: Ensure compatibility with popular payment options.
  3. Security features: Prioritize a gateway with robust security measures.
  4. Compatibility with e-commerce platform: Seamless integration with your website or app.

Researching and comparing different payment gateways based on these factors will help in making an informed decision that aligns with your business requirements.

Technical Implementation: Website Integration

Technical Implementation: Website Integration

Integrating a payment gateway into your website involves several technical steps to ensure smooth transactions.

Steps involved:

  1. Establishing a merchant account: Create an account with the chosen payment gateway provider.
  2. Configuring settings: Customize the gateway settings based on business needs.
  3. Integrating payment forms: Develop and implement payment forms on the website.
  4. Handling callbacks: Manage transaction notifications and responses for successful payments.

This process requires a thorough understanding of the payment gateway API and web development skills to ensure a seamless user experience.

Technical Implementation: Mobile App Integration

For businesses with mobile applications, integrating a payment gateway is essential to offer in-app purchases and secure transactions.

Key steps:

  1. Creating a payment method: Develop a payment feature within the mobile app.
  2. Integrating SDK: Utilize the payment gateway’s software development kit for integration.
  3. Transaction handling: Enable secure payment processing within the app.
  4. Testing and debugging: Conduct rigorous testing to identify and resolve any integration issues.

Mobile app integration requires mobile development expertise and adherence to platform-specific guidelines for a smooth user experience.

Security and Fraud Prevention

Security and Fraud Prevention

Maintaining the security of payment transactions is paramount to building trust with customers and safeguarding sensitive data.

Security measures:

  1. PCI DSS compliance: Adhere to Payment Card Industry Data Security Standard requirements.
  2. Encryption and tokenization: Securely encrypt payment data to prevent breaches.
  3. Transaction monitoring: Regularly monitor transactions for suspicious activities.
  4. Fraud detection: Implement algorithms and strategies to detect and prevent fraudulent transactions.

By implementing these security measures, businesses can establish a secure environment for processing payments and protecting customer information.

Common Challenges and Best Practices

While integrating a payment gateway, businesses may encounter challenges that require troubleshooting and best practices for a successful implementation.

Tips for overcoming challenges:

  1. Troubleshooting: Efficiently resolve integration issues with thorough testing and debugging.
  2. User Experience Optimization: Streamline the payment process for a seamless customer journey.
  3. Error Handling: Implement strategies to address errors and transaction failures promptly.
  4. Maintaining Compliance: Regularly update and enhance security protocols to meet industry standards.

By following best practices, businesses can ensure a smooth payment gateway integration and maintain a secure payment environment.

Advanced Features

Payment gateways offer advanced features that enhance transaction processing and management for businesses.

Advanced capabilities include:

  1. Subscription Billing: Enable recurring payments for subscription-based services.
  2. Multi-Currency Support: Facilitate transactions in various currencies for global customers.
  3. Fraud Detection: Utilize advanced algorithms for detecting and preventing fraudulent activities.
  4. Risk Management: Implement tools to manage and mitigate transaction risks effectively.

By leveraging these advanced features, businesses can offer flexible payment options and enhance transaction security.

Testing and Deployment

Before launching the payment gateway integration, thorough testing and deployment strategies are essential to ensure a seamless customer experience.

Steps for testing and deployment:

  1. Comprehensive Testing: Test all payment scenarios, including successful transactions and error cases.
  2. Deployment Planning: Strategize the rollout to minimize disruptions to the payment process.
  3. Monitoring and Maintenance: Regularly monitor the payment gateway for performance and security.

By conducting rigorous testing and planning the deployment, businesses can mitigate risks and ensure a successful integration.

payment gateway integration is a critical component of e-commerce operations that requires careful consideration and implementation to facilitate secure and seamless transactions.

Key takeaways:

  • Summary: Understand the steps involved in payment gateway integration, from selection to deployment.
  • Best Practices: Follow industry best practices for a successful integration and ongoing management.
  • Optimization: Continuously optimize and update the payment gateway solution for enhanced security and efficiency.

By following this step-by-step guide and incorporating best practices, businesses can successfully integrate a payment gateway, enhance transaction security, and provide a seamless payment experience for customers.

Frequently Asked Questions

What is a payment gateway?

A payment gateway is a technology that securely authorizes credit card or digital wallet payments for online businesses.

Why is payment gateway integration important?

Payment gateway integration is important for online businesses as it allows them to securely accept payments from customers, which is essential for monetizing their products or services.

What are the steps involved in payment gateway integration?

The steps involved in payment gateway integration typically include signing up for a payment gateway account, obtaining API credentials, incorporating the payment gateway code into the website, and testing the payment process.

Are there different types of payment gateways available?

Yes, there are different types of payment gateways available, such as hosted payment gateways, integrated payment gateways, and self-hosted payment gateways, each offering different levels of customization and control.

What are some popular payment gateway options for integration?

Some popular payment gateway options for integration include PayPal, Stripe, Authorize.Net, and Square, each with their own features and pricing structures to cater to different business needs.


🔒 Get exclusive access to members-only content and special deals.

📩 Sign up today and never miss out on the latest reviews, trends, and insider tips across all your favorite topics!!

We don’t spam! Read our privacy policy for more info.

By Ahmed

Related Post

Leave a Reply

Your email address will not be published. Required fields are marked *